Atmospheric nitrogen can be transformed into a plant-usable form by lightning through a process called nitrogen fixation.
Lightning can strike up to 10 miles away from the parent storm, so if you can hear thunder you are close enough to be hit by lightning. Seek shelter in a sturdy structure until the storm has passed.
